    From classic flat whites to intricate pour-overs, when it comes to independent cafes, Glasgow isn’t slackin’. Here are six coffee shops in Glasgow to help you get your brew on! Off The Rails Off The Rails is a candy-coloured cafe just opposite Glasgow’s Queen Street Station. Serving up breakfast and lunch sandwiches, pastries and some damn good coffee, this is a great stop to caffeinated and catch up on some work, whether it’s the start of your journey or the final destination.
